Entigrity: How did you select offshore staff?

Doug: Actually it was a really easy process you know, we just gave entigrity with what we exactly required and they did all the pre-screening of all the candidates, out of which 5 candidates met our requirements and gave us their resume in advance. And then we did remote meetings with each one of them, one after another after spending 10-15 mins with each one. By the way, all of them were very qualified & excellent candidates but we only needed to choose one so we chose the one as per our requirement. The whole process was very easy & fast, very effortless v/s the other way of looking out for candidates like monster.com, indeed, etc. These are the job boards that you have to fish through from a bunch of resumes of qualified candidates, but entigrity made the whole process easier.
